Arkansas beat Alabama A&M 20-2 on a record-breaking night at Baum Stadium on Tuesday.
The Hogs drew 19 walks, five of those with the bases loaded, en-route to their fifth straight win.
After trailing early 1-0, Arkansas used a seven-run fourth inning to bust things open.
Isaac Hellbusch had 4 RBIs in that inning alone and finished with a game-high 5 RBIs. Brian Anderson added 4 RBIs. Dominic Ficociello and Tyler Spoon each had 3 RBIs.
Spoon's 16-game hit streak game to an end, ironically, on a night where the team had 14 total hits.
The Hogs scored nine more runs in the seventh inning to reach the 20-mark.
These teams will play again Wednesday at 3:05pm.
